git cherry-pick -n 870035d3bf8a420eee1c4ac06cc4a877d0c16d12 一、基本用法 git cherry-pick命令的作用,就是將指定的提交(commit)應用於其他分支。 $ git cherry-pick < ...
第一種情況:只合並一個commit 以上, c be 是develop上的一個fix bug的commit,上面就是將這個commit合並到develop hbb上 第二種情況:合並連續的多個commit到指定的分支上 比如在develop分支上有 c be 到 dfef 的連續的 個commit, dfef 是后面的提交。先在要將這 個commit 合並到develop hbb分支上 首先基於d ...
2018-10-10 10:18 2 3623 推薦指數:
git cherry-pick -n 870035d3bf8a420eee1c4ac06cc4a877d0c16d12 一、基本用法 git cherry-pick命令的作用,就是將指定的提交(commit)應用於其他分支。 $ git cherry-pick < ...
命令:git cherry-pick commit_id 1、案例如下:需要將topic1分支下的commit id:1873e52快照合並到master分支下 2、實現方法如下: git checout master git cherry-pick 1873e52 ...
(以下情況是我們的一位開發小哥哥遇到了提交失敗,來找我,我給他解決的過程,以前我也沒遇到,所以記錄下來) 我們會遇到這樣的情況,在develop分支上,第一天修改的文件,已經執行了git commit 添加了提交記錄信息commit1,忘記push了,然后第二天,執行了git pull ...
git reset 046bd7b5c1d134b8123f59ea71b19875a6a2fc3e ...
一、我是在什么場景下會用到該Git操作 當某同事,將開發分支dev2合並到開發分支dev1時(兩個不同的功能,不能合並),其他同事不知情的情況下,繼續在dev1上開發並提交了代碼。 后面發現了該合並,需要回退到合並前的狀態,同時,合並后的提交也需要保留。那么就需要合並后面commit ...
答:操作步驟如下: 1. git log "filename" (如:git log README) 2. git reset "commit-id" "filename" (如: git reset 12edd3a README) ...
例如要將A分支的一個commit合並到B分支: 首先切換到A分支 git checkout A git log 找出要合並的commit ID : 例如 0128660c08e325d410cb845616af355c0c19c6fe 然后切換到B分支上 git checkout ...
如果想查看某一個分支的提交信息:git log 或者是查看分支名:git log $分支名/tag名/遠程分支名 查看提交的詳情: git log -p ...